Paschim Pune Bangiya Parishad (PPBP)
Circa 2004… 8 Bhadro Lok having a “ghoroa adda”, talking about the cultural needs of Bengali folks living in Western Pune and, lo and behold, Paschim Pune Bangiya Parishad (PPBP) was born! They conceptualized PPBP as a non-profit socio-cultural organization, that would bring the essence of Bangaliyana - nurturing and promoting Bengali culture, language, and heritage.
PPBP seeks to promote a harmonious blend of our diverse culture and rich values with today's hi-tech, fast-paced life, so that the new generations will in touch with our immensely vibrant heritage and culture.
Now in its 19 year of inception, PPBP has become synonymous with promoting harmony and integration through cultural and social activities & has gained respect in the Pune Bengali community as a Parishad that whole-heartedly welcomes all those who have keen interest in the language, literature, culture and heritage of Bengal. The very essence of PPBP ethos is the rich diversity in the members who come together with a deep and intense feeling of belongness and togetherness.
